Pumpkin Patches and More Fall Celebrations!

October 24, 2014

Woodstock is celebrating the fall season and festively decorated for Halloween with all of the scarecrows lining the streets. The scarecrows are not the only thing that Woodstock and the surrounding areas have got going on to celebrate the fall! Right here in Woodstock, be sure to check out KidsFest and the Ghose Tales and Trails!Halloween Fun

KidsFest

KidsFest is an annual event that takes place in the Park at City Center in downtown Woodstock. This festive Halloween event takes place each year on Halloween itself. This year KidsFest will be taking place from 3-7 p.m. Join the celebration with Woodstock residents as they bounce on moonwalks, enjoy a costume contest, participate in face painting, and dance and sing along with favorite tunes from a DJ. Additional entertainment will be provided by a juggler and a magician. More details are available at www.whatsupwoodstock.com

Ghost Tales and Trails –Elm Street Cultural Arts Village

The Elm Street Cultural Arts Village is once again getting in the spirit of Halloween as they present the POE Project for this year’s version of Ghost Tales and Trails. Recommended for those 8 years and older, this experience will allow you to follow the path around the Elm Street Event Green and outdoor stage while being entertained or spooked by the stagings of Poe’s writings. This event will take place on Oct. 23 and 24 from 6:30-10 p.m. Take a sneak peek of characters in costume and find out more details about this event at www.elmstreetarts.org and at the Elm Street facebook page

Pumpkin Patches

Berry Patch Farms

Located at 786 Arnold Mill Road in Woodstock, Berry Patch Farms offers hayrides and fall goodies including pumpkin pies, fried pies, apple cider, fried peanuts, and popcorn.

Hours are

Monday-Friday 3:30-7 p.m.

Saturday and Sundays 10 -7 p.m.

Big Springs Farms

This farm lies within the Hickory Flat community and offers pumpkins, hayrides, a corn maze, and more!

Hours are

Friday, Saturday, and Sunday 10-6 p.m.

Burt’s Farm

Located in Dawsonville, Burt’s offers hayrides, pumpkin picking in a giant pumpkin patch, and a variety of fall harvest products in their country store.

Hours are

Daily 9-6 p.m. (before Oct. 31)

Daily 9-5 p.m. (beginning Oct. 31)

Cagle’s Family Farm

At Cagle’s the fall means pumpkins, a corn maze, and baby animals! Visit Cagle’s online for details and hours of operation.

Halloween Happenings

Movie in the Park

KidsFest ends at 7 p.m., but that is the perfect time to meander to the outdoor movie theater that will also be set up in The Park at City Center. Watch a free viewing of How to Train Your Dragon while enjoying tasty Halloween candy.

Woodstock Christian Church

The Woodstock Christian Church Fall Festival will take place from 6:30-8 p.m. on Halloween. The event is free and open to the public.

The Side Fest at Sunnyside Church of God

Friday, October 31st The Side will put on the Side Fest from 6:30-9:30 p.m. Come on our and enjoy trunk or treating, food, inflatables, hay rides, face painting, and more! Find out more at the event link: The Side Fest
